We defined the moment of inertia I of an object to be [latex] I=\sum _{i}{m}_{i}{r}_{i}^{2} [/latex] for all the point masses that make up the object. Because r is the distance to the axis of rotation from each piece of mass that makes up the object, the moment of inertia for any object depends on the chosen axis. To see this, let’s take a …

WebApr 19, 2006 · Free-flight and wind-tunnel measurements by previous investigators of the flat-plate autorotation phenomenon have been analysed. The variation of the autorotation characteristics with changes in the Reynolds number and the aspect ratio, thickness ratio and moment of inertia of the flat plate have been correlated.
